How do independent regulatory agencies influence the U.S. government?

2 Answers

1 vote

They independently create and enforce policies to monitor the economy. One example of this would be the federal bank of united states. In order to maintain economic stability, independent regulatory agencies such as the federal bank has the power to enforce monetary policies to control the inflation rate that happen in our country
